Abstract

The invention provides a rehabilitation training method based on electroencephalogram signals, a computer device and a computer readable storage medium, and the method comprises the steps: obtaining training electroencephalogram signals collected by a brain computer, marking the training electroencephalogram signals through a preset timestamp, and obtaining rehabilitation training data; performingclassification model training on the rehabilitation training data by using a preset machine learning algorithm to obtain an instruction classification model; acquiring a current electroencephalogramsignal acquired by the brain-computer in real time, performing instruction classification prediction on the current electroencephalogram signal according to the instruction classification model, and determining an operation instruction corresponding to the current electroencephalogram signal; and controlling the VR equipment to perform visual feedback according to the operation instruction. The computer device comprises a controller, and the controller is used for implementing the method when executing the computer program stored in the memory. A computer program is stored in the computer readable storage medium, and the method is implemented when the computer program is executed by the controller. Electroencephalogram signals collected by a brain computer can be improved, and the controlprecision is improved.

technical field [0001] The present invention relates to the field of EEG technology, in particular, to a rehabilitation training method based on EEG signals, to a computer device applying the EEG signal-based rehabilitation training method, and to applying the EEG signal-based rehabilitation training method A computer-readable storage medium for a method. Background technique [0002] Brain Computer Interface (BCI) is a new external information exchange and control technology that establishes between the human brain and computers or other electronic devices that does not rely on conventional brain information output pathways (peripheral nerves and muscle tissue). The original purpose of researching the BCI system is to provide a way for patients with neurological and motor system diseases to communicate with the outside world, allowing patients to control external devices with their own thinking and consciousness, and further improving the quality of life of patients.
